Comprehending the IELTS Test
The IELTS test is developed to assess the language skills of prospects in 4 locations: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. There are 2 versions of the test: Academic and General Training. The Academic version appropriates for those who want to study at a higher education level or look for expert registration, while the General Training variation is for those who are migrating to an English-speaking nation or seeking work experience.

Listening
Practice Listening: Listen to a range of English audio products, such as podcasts, news broadcasts, and lectures.Take Practice Tests: Use main IELTS practice tests to simulate the test environment.Note-Taking: Develop your note-taking skills to catch crucial information rapidly.
Reading
Read Widely: Read a variety of texts, consisting of academic posts, papers, and books.Time Management: Practice reading and answering concerns within the time limit.Understanding: Focus on comprehending the main points and supporting information.
Writing
Task 1 (Academic): Practice writing reports based on graphs, charts, and diagrams.Job 1 (General Training): Practice writing letters for various functions.Job 2: Practice composing essays on numerous subjects.Feedback: Seek feedback from instructors or peers to enhance your writing.
Speaking
